Anyone interested to work on an unsprung downforce floor? Could be static or fan driven. Allows for softer suspension with big downfoce.
The chassis is connected normally to the suspension, but the extra floor is mounted straight to the wheel uprights or close to the upright on the suspension arms, the extra floor does not touch the chassis through a stiff interface, only electrics and a flexible air hose.
The fan downforce negates most of the disadvantage if the chassis needs to be run a bit higher. Look at McMurtry Speirling, but have that downforce go to the wheel uprights, not th rest of the car. There will be unsprung weight, but it's pressed down HARD by downforce. The extra floor can/must have flex, making the unsprung mass a bit "self sprung". Of course we start in RC scale.

What's tuf? It was mentioned a couple of times but I've never heard of it other than tuf gaming, asus 😅
Its the "company" that basically homologate every single car part in germany... No tuv compliance, you're basically illegal, and if Police stops you, you're in huge trouble
TÜV (Technischer Überwachungsverein) is the authority that inspects vehicles, elevators and many other things in Germany.
